Overview Position : X-Ray & Computed Tomography (CT) Technologist
Employment type : Per-diem (various hours)
RAYUS Radiology is looking for an X-Ray & CT Technologist to join our team. The role involves operating assigned scanner(s) to produce diagnostic images, providing patient-centered service, and guiding patients through the imaging process with clear communication.
Responsibilities
Screen patients before exams for precautions or contraindications, using two patient identifiers to ensure the correct patient and procedure.
Explain and prepare patients for scanning procedures, including positioning for proper image capture.
Perform routine and advanced scanning procedures on designated body regions for physician use, with minimal supervision and by providing patient support during the procedure.
Adjust scanning parameters as needed and apply dose reduction techniques where appropriate.
Follow physicians' orders precisely; maintain safety standards and accurately record patient data within the Radiology Information System (RIS).
Maintain ACR toolkit and accreditation requirements.
Keep an orderly and clean work area and promote safety for patients and staff.
Scanning Department Support: assist with maintaining and updating imaging protocol manuals and software upgrades.
Monitor medical supply inventory and assist with ordering supplies as necessary.
Assist with training of new associates, providing technical guidance as applicable.
Other duties as assigned.
